
6 Coffee Eye Masks to Get Rid of Dark Circles | Under Eye Wrinkles | Eye bags & Puffy Eyes

Nobody can deny that dark circles make your face look tired and dull. Factors like work culture, stress, night shifts, and lifestyle choices contribute to this common problem. Under-eye wrinkles, dark circles, puffiness, and bags are now widespread issues, and most people prefer not to deal with them. You might have tried concealers or under-eye creams and gels, but the stubborn dark circles seem unyielding. Fortunately, there’s one magical ingredient that offers a long-term solution: Coffee!
Here are 6 DIY coffee eye masks/eye gels to help eliminate dark circles and other under-eye issues.
1. Coffee and Honey Eye Mask to Remove Dark Circles

Ingredients:
-
Coffee Powder (1 teaspoon)
-
Honey (1 teaspoon)
-
Turmeric powder (a pinch)
How to make and use:
-
Mix 1 teaspoon of coffee powder, 1 teaspoon of honey, and a pinch of turmeric powder.
-
Make a smooth coffee paste.
-
Apply the mask around your eyes and leave it on for 15 minutes.
-
Rinse off with cold water and relax.
The natural bleaching agent in coffee helps to lighten pigmentation and reduce discoloration. Honey hydrates the skin and helps fade dark circles. Use this mask daily for the best results.
2. Coffee and Aloe Vera Under-Eye Gel to Remove Wrinkles

Ingredients:
-
Coffee (1 teaspoon)
-
Aloe Vera Gel (1 teaspoon)
-
Vitamin E oil (a few drops)
How to make and use:
-
Mix 1 teaspoon of coffee powder and 1 teaspoon of aloe vera gel. Add a few drops of vitamin E oil and mix well.
-
Dab the gel gently around your eyes using your ring finger (which applies the least pressure).
-
Apply it before bed and leave it overnight.
The combination of coffee and aloe vera gel hydrates the skin, boosts elasticity, and prevents wrinkles. It helps keep the skin smooth and erases fine lines.
3. Coffee and Coconut Oil Serum to Treat Crow’s Feet

Ingredients:
-
Coconut Oil (1 teaspoon)
-
Coffee (1 teaspoon)
How to make and use:
-
Mix 1 teaspoon of coffee and 1 teaspoon of coconut oil to make a smooth under-eye serum.
-
Apply the serum gently around your eyes and massage it in.
-
Leave it overnight.
This serum helps prevent pigmentation and treats fine lines. It’s especially effective for crow’s feet and reduces dark circles.
4. Coffee and Shea Butter Under-Eye Cream
Ingredients:
-
Coffee (½ teaspoon)
-
Shea Butter (1 teaspoon)
-
Rosehip Oil (a few drops)
How to make and use:
-
Mix 1 teaspoon of shea butter, ½ teaspoon of coffee powder, and a few drops of rosehip oil to make a smooth under-eye cream.
-
Apply it gently around your eyes.
This cream hydrates the skin and helps prevent wrinkles. It also makes your eyes look brighter and more refreshed.
5. Coffee Ice Cubes to Treat Puffy Eyes
Ingredients:
-
1 teaspoon of Coffee Powder
-
4 tablespoons of Water
How to make and use:
-
Mix the coffee powder with water and pour it into an ice cube tray. Freeze for 5-6 hours.
-
Once frozen, wrap one ice cube in a thin cloth and dab it gently around your eyes.
The cooling effect reduces puffiness immediately, leaving your eyes feeling refreshed and less swollen.
6. Coffee and Rosewater Eye Pads to Reduce Under-Eye Bags

Ingredients:
-
Coffee Powder (1 teaspoon)
-
Rosewater (3 tablespoons)
-
Eye Pads
How to make and use:
-
Mix 1 teaspoon of coffee powder with 3 tablespoons of rosewater.
-
Dip eye pads in the mixture and place them under your eyes.
-
Let them sit for 10 minutes, then remove.
This treatment helps reduce under-eye bags and puffiness, while rosewater brightens the eyes. Coffee eye pads lighten dark circles and reduce swelling.
These coffee-based eye treatments are simple to make and offer a natural solution to dark circles, wrinkles, puffiness, and under-eye bags. Try them out and restore the health and appearance of your under-eye area!
